Description
After a passing exchange of glances and a misplaced wallet, Mr. Lloyd Nathan Harper is approached by an alluring Miss Ellie. Despite Nate's familiarity with his high school students, this seemingly twenty-year-old harbors a life of gloom that falsely portrays her maturity. However, he soon discovers the truth, along with the source of her abusive past. While striving to protect Ellie, Nate shows her the love she has been missing. Yet, when Ellie's past regains control over her, the hope of a future together vanishes. Faced with losing everything, Nate is left with a decision that he may very well regret.
About the author
Writing stories about the unspoken and sometimes taboo aspects of dating, romance, and life is my passion. With each book, I envision the stories that many won't discuss because they feel too familiar. By taking on the tough topics, I hope to inspire readers to find a life of love and happiness without having to make the same mistakes as the books' characters. Much like writing, I enjoy doing anything that pushes me. From competing in triathlons, hiking, singing, and playing music, discovering my limits is my happy place.
